As a chaos chasing photojournalist I’ve become a prepper. I have body armor, water filtration, solar and banks of multiple large battery power stations. I have a micro camper van and I can work and live out of it for an extended period of time. I’m not equipped for nuclear fallout or civil war - but I’m somewhat ready for mega storms and mass infrastructure failure. And I like camping with my van.

In 2015, my city (Columbia, SC) was hit with a “1,000 year flooding event.” Folks and businesses were washed away and that water took a week to make its way to the Atlantic, flooding more towns communities along the way. The next few years brought me Matthew, Michael and Florence and then Dorian, Isaias, Irma, Ian, Ida. Sometimes I get them mixed up.

I’m really impressed with the price on the Samsung T7 shield Solid State Drive. If you don’t know about solid state drives, they don’t have moving parts and as a result they are much more durable when dropped and they process data faster.
